My piece (tear down that wall) reacting to Senator Faulkner's Wran memorial lecture last night has been published on the Conversation this afternoon.
I argue that the time for tinkering at the edges is over, only a major opening up of the ALP's pre-selection processes can reverse the decline Faulkner so accurately depicts.
